NOTE:
Some transaxle conditions may cause engine concerns. An electronic pressure control short circuit can cause engine misfiring. If the torque converter clutch does not disengage, the engine will stall.
Determine customer concerns relative to vehicle use and dependent driving conditions, paying attention to the following items:
- Hot or cold vehicle operating temperature
- Hot or cold ambient temperatures
- Type of terrain
- Vehicle loaded/unloaded
- City/highway driving
- Coasting
- Engagement
- Noise/vibration - check for dependencies, either rpm dependent, vehicle speed dependent, shift dependent, gear dependent, range dependent or temperature dependent
- Check the CVT transmission fluid level. Refer to TRANSMISSION FLUID LEVEL CHECK AND SETTING .
